The Open Training and Education Network (OTEN) uses interactive satellite transmission to deliver vocational training direct to the workplace. This delivery method enables unlimited numbers of employees to watch and participate in the programs but only those who have enrolled receive the supporting print materials and are eligible for assessment and TAFE NSW accreditation.
